Response to Literature
4 pts
3 pts
2 pts
1 pts
Organization
4
Presents points in clear and logical order, smoothly connecting them to the overall focus.
3
Presents points in order and connects many to the overall focus
2
Organizes points poorly in places; connects some points to an overall focus
1
Presents information in a scattered, disorganized manner
Elaboration
4
Supports reactions and evaluations with elaborated reasons and well-chosen examples
3
Supports reactions and evaluations with specific reasons and examples
2
Supports some reactions and evaluations with reasons and examples
1
Offers little support for reactions and evaluations
Grammar, Mechanics, and Spelling
4
Shows overall clarity and fluency; uses precise, evaluative words; makes few mechanical erro
3
Shows good sentence variety; uses some precise evaluative terms; makes some mechanical errors
2
Uses awkward or overly simple sentence structures and vague evaluative terms; makes many mechanical errors
1
Presents incomplete thoughts; makes mechanical errors that create confusion
